Individual focus First each eyepiece is adjusted manually, then the binoculars automatically hold focus.
Magnification/lens 7x50 The image is 7 times larger than what the naked eye sees. 7x is the recommended magnification in marine binoculars. The second number, 50, indicates the diameter of the lens. The higher the number, the better the light transmission. This is an advantage in poor light. For marine use, a 50 mm lens is recommended.
BaK-4 Prism Barium prism material. Has an excellent ability to transmit light and image from the objective lens, through the prisms to the eyepiece and out to the eye. BK-4 is excellent quality optics.
Field of view: 7.0 The field of view in degrees indicates the width of the image that can be seen at a distance of 1000 meters. A field of view of 7.0º gives a width of 132 m at 1000 meters' distance.
Full multi Coated Allows 95% light transmission.
